Output 8328860f5788ccca602ef44b07813ef7f9c176d71b005357e9175786371e03fe:0

value
23830000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 67bed8e1bb1f94191c41dbee40af69a561ce1350 OP_EQUALVERIFY OP_CHECKSIG
address
1ATZE48tCcEyBE4x5TMhGNHhAgfg32YmJ8
transaction
8328860f5788ccca602ef44b07813ef7f9c176d71b005357e9175786371e03fe
spent
true